Using Official Apps
This is generally the easiest and most reliable way to watch. Some official apps offer live TV or on-demand content from Brazilian channels. Some of the most popular apps that sometimes offer Brazilian content include Globoplay. These apps are usually available directly from the Amazon Appstore, making them super easy to install. The downside? They often require a subscription. But hey, for quality content and a hassle-free experience, it might be worth it. Also, the availability of specific channels can vary depending on where you are. Some channels may only be available in certain regions due to licensing restrictions, so always do your homework.
To install an official app, just go to the Amazon Appstore on your Firestick, search for the app you want, and hit download. It's as simple as that. Once the app is installed, you might need to create an account or log in with your existing credentials. Follow the instructions provided by the app, and you'll be watching Brazilian TV in no time.
Using IPTV Services
IPTV (Internet Protocol Television) services are a popular option for streaming a wide variety of channels, including Brazilian ones. These services provide access to live TV channels over the internet, and they often include a vast selection of international channels. It's like having cable, but without the cable box (and often at a lower price).
There are tons of IPTV services out there, offering different channel packages and pricing plans. Some of the most popular IPTV services that include Brazilian channels are available on the Firestick. Research the services, check out reviews, and see which ones offer the channels you want at a price you're comfortable with. Make sure to read the fine print about what channels are available in your region.
To use an IPTV service on your Firestick, you'll usually need to install an IPTV player app. These apps act as a gateway to the IPTV service and allow you to stream the channels. Some popular IPTV player apps include Tivimate and Perfect Player. You'll also need to get an IPTV subscription from a provider. This typically involves paying a monthly or annual fee.
Important note: Using IPTV services can sometimes be a gray area in terms of legality. Some services may offer content without proper licenses, which could potentially expose you to legal issues. Always do your research and ensure that the service you're using is reputable and legal in your region. Check the terms and conditions and privacy policy of the IPTV provider to stay safe and informed.
Using Kodi and Add-ons
Kodi is a powerful media player that can be installed on your Firestick. It's like a central hub for all your streaming needs. What makes Kodi so great is its flexibility, thanks to add-ons. You can install add-ons that provide access to live TV channels, movies, TV shows, and more. Kodi itself doesn't offer any content; it's the add-ons that do the work.
There are various add-ons that provide access to Brazilian channels. To find them, you'll need to do some research and find add-ons that offer the specific channels you're looking for. Keep in mind that the availability of channels can change, and add-ons may need to be updated or replaced periodically. Also, some add-ons may offer illegal content, so be cautious and stick to reputable sources.
Installing Kodi and add-ons can be a bit more technical than using official apps or IPTV services. You'll need to sideload Kodi onto your Firestick, which means installing it from a source other than the Amazon Appstore. You can find detailed instructions online on how to do this. Once Kodi is installed, you can then install the add-ons you want. Make sure to update Kodi and your add-ons regularly to ensure they're working correctly and to stay secure.
